ALLMAN BETTS BAND TO PLAY CUMBERLAND CAVERNS LIVE 333 FEET BELOW EARTH!

The Allman Betts Band brings world tour to acclaimed Cumberland Caverns Live
Group celebrates new album and 50th anniversary of Allman Brothers Band
MAY 21, 2019 (McMinnville, TN) — On June 26, acclaimed concert venue Cumberland Caverns Live, a natural southern wonder, welcomes The Allman Betts Band, a group with its own esteemed southern lineage. The show takes place 333 feet below the earth’s surface in the Volcano Room deep inside Cumberland Caverns, a venue Rolling Stone magazine ranks among the Top 10 spots for music lovers in the state.
The Allman Betts Band features Devon Allman and Duane Betts, offspring of The Allman Brothers Band co-founding members Gregg Allman and Dickey Betts, respectively. The group is embarking on a world tour in support of its upcoming album. Live sets will include new music, songs from Allman and Betts solo projects, and classic Allman Brothers and Gregg Allman tunes in honor of the 50th Anniversary of The Allman Brothers Band.

The Volcano Room remains world renown for its near-perfect acoustics set against a backdrop of amazing rock formations, which NPR calls a “natural beauty.” Beneath the room’s signature chandelier, guests experience world-class talent and a host of amenities. From early-entry options and a guest friendly check-in process to improved seating and updated menu items, fans can prepare for a live music experience like no other. Guests can opt for pre-show cave tours at an additional $15 per person.
“You’re not just coming for a concert at a cave when you visit Cumberland Caverns Live,” says General Manager Robby Black, “you are embarking on a memory-making journey with friends and family. When we say, ‘our musical roots run deep,’ at 333 feet underground, we’re not kidding.”
The venue’s hometown of McMinnville boasts a quaint downtown district bursting with classic southern charm. An array of shopping and dining options await. McMinnville’s Middle Tennessee location is a day trip from Atlanta, Ga. and Chattanooga, Memphis, and Nashville, Tenn.
